Can Experiment

Today at chemicals we did a science experiment on a sprite can. 

Aim: To see what happens when you put a heated can in cold water.

Hypothesis: My hypothesis was that the can was gonna scrunch up.

We had hot water in a sprite can and cold water in an ice cream container. Then we put the can, filled with hot water in it on a stove to heat the can and water even more. Next, we put the can on the stove we waited till it was steaming hot. After it was steaming we put the water in cold water and we saw that the can has been crunched up. 

So what happened was that the can was filled up with hot water and was getting heated up at the same time because of the stove, making it so the particles were fast. Then the water was evaporating in the can making gas. As the cold water entered the can the fast-moving particles were then slowed down because of the cold water, causing the gas and hot water to contract to make the can crunched up.

Ki o Rahi

 History: The game of Ki o Rahi stems from the legend of Rahitutakahina and Tiarakurapakewai. Not many sports have legends as to how they were created, so this makes the game of Ki o Rahi unique. The legend demonstrates that sport is much more than a game. It is a tribute to our ancestors, our reo and our Māori culture.

2 Teams: Kioma and Taniwha


6 Rules of the game:

1. Played for 4 quarters or 2 halves of a set time, teams alternate roles of Kīoma and Taniwha at half or quarter time.

2. Taniwha score a point by throwing the ki by throwing it at the barrel

3. Kioma score by touching the 7 pous with the ki

4. Taniwha must stop Kīoma from scoring by either touching, 2 handed touches, ripping the tag or tackling them in the appropriate area.

5. Must be running with ki or if standing still they must pass in the next 3-5 sec.

6. Taniwha score by hitting the Tupu with the Kī. Kīoma will have Kaitiaki (guardians) around the Tupu to stop Taniwha from hitting the Tupu.

Particle Theory

Today we have been learning about the Particle Theory in chemicals 

Particles in a solid have no space and vibrate. Particles in a liquid have no shape but volume. Particles in a gas have no shape and no volume.

and here are the six rules of the Particle Theory

  • All matter is made up of particles
  • All particles in a pure substance are the same
  • There is space between all particles
  • Particles are always moving
  • There are attractive forces between particles
  • Temperature affects the speed at which particles move
Diffusion: movement of particles from high concentration to low concentration. So the temperature affects the speed of particles.
